Output e4f54163af68bf1ea9cca98e35b09f9a55371cf2a089e5a639c627a3adaf6489:40

value
2423
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0e94f998ff7fc3424859670acc440a4bba82f8a1598d52df37a53f0d1af5f01b
address
tb1pp620nx8l0lp5yjzevu9vc3q2fwag979ptxx49heh55ls6xh47qdsdlf8j8
transaction
e4f54163af68bf1ea9cca98e35b09f9a55371cf2a089e5a639c627a3adaf6489
confirmations
10807
spent
true